August 2025 (Illustrator 29.8)
Added
- Copy color values directly from the Color panel, Color Picker , New Swatches , or Swatch Options dialog box.
- Snap precisely to the endpoint, midpoint, and center of any object with Smart Guides .
- Use Snap to Grid to position objects freely inside grid cells while still snapping to lines or intersections when needed.
- Use Snap to Pixel to keep your artwork aligned to the pixel grid by eliminating half-pixel shifts and misleading alignment cues.
- Toggle between Snap to Grid , Snap to Pixel , Snap to Point , and Smart Guides from the Snapping Quick Access panel in the Control bar. Use the panel to change snapping preferences, like Alignment Guides and Snap to Glyph .
- Use Smart Guides to detect rotation angles for consistent alignment.
- Limit snapping to objects only within the active artboard, and snap to isolated objects from the Preferences panel.
- Use advanced settings in Smart Guides to customize how objects align and snap on the canvas.
- Experience a faster app launch.
Fixed
- Duplicating an artboard may unlock and display previously locked or hidden artwork .
- Fonts applied to portions of text may shift when navigating through slides, causing applied fonts to change unexpectedly .
- Copying objects can sometimes cause Illustrator to crash .
- Symbols may not move along with the artwork when an artboard is repositioned .
- In Illustrator 29.7.1, units may reset from pixels to points when opening documents .
- Changing documents can cause swatches to vanish from the Swatches panel .
- Recent color swatches may disappear and show as None when global or spot colors are used .
- Recent colors sometimes save an invalid swatch, showing None as K=0 .
- Decimal values can’t be set in the keyboard increment field under Preferences .
- The font menu may not include specific font styles, such as Montserrat Bold, Arial Bold, or Myriad Condensed, and more.
- Opacity mask mode may only work when the Clip option is selected .
- Variable font content may not display correctly in edit mode .
- Images inside clipping masks may shift position when reopening a file .
- In Illustrator 29.5.1, fonts get randomly substituted in existing files despite correct fonts being installed .
- In Illustrator 29.8.1 and 29.9, fonts may not render or may display incorrectly when using Japanese typefaces such as Kozuka, Shin Go, or Ryumin.
